Importance of Accurate Temperature Conversions

165F is a critical temperature for food safety. It represents the internal temperature at which harmful bacteria are effectively eliminated from most foods, including poultry, meat, and eggs. Therefore, it is crucial to ensure that food is cooked to this temperature to prevent foodborne illnesses.

Methods of Conversion

There are two primary methods to convert 165F to Celsius:

165f to celsius

1. Formula Conversion:

  • Subtract 32 from Fahrenheit temperature.
  • Multiply the result by 5/9.

Conversion Table

For reference, the following table provides a conversion chart for common cooking temperatures:

Fahrenheit Celsius
165°F 73.9°C
175°F 79.4°C
185°F 85.0°C
195°F 90.6°C
205°F 96.1°C
